Coca-Cola Arena dominates as Dubai’s premier indoor space, welcoming global stars like Ricky Rich and NBA Abu Dhabi events. Its 17,000 capacity and skyline views make it a must for electrifying performances.
Terra Solis by Tomorrowland transforms Dubai’s dunes into a festival playground. For beachside beats, Soho Garden Palm Jumeirah blends live DJs with cabana lounging under palm trees.
Expo City Dubai repurposes World Expo pavilions for events like Peggy Gou’s techno sets. Dubai World Trade Centre’s Zabeel Theatre also merges trade shows with intimate concerts by Arab icons like Tamer Ashour.
The Fridge Al Serkal Avenue champions indie acts in raw industrial spaces, while The Junction at Al Habtoor City blends poetry slams with alt-rock gigs by local talents like Mortadha Ftiti.
